On Thu, 13 Feb 2020 12:17:04 -0600 Babu Moger <babu.moger@amd.com> wrote: > Update structures X86CPUTopoIDs and CPUX86State to hold the nodes_per_pkg. > This is required to build EPYC mode topology. > > Signed-off-by: Babu Moger <babu.moger@amd.com> > --- > hw/i386/pc.c | 1 + > hw/i386/x86.c | 2 ++ > include/hw/i386/topology.h | 2 ++ > include/hw/i386/x86.h | 1 + > target/i386/cpu.c | 1 + > target/i386/cpu.h | 1 + > 6 files changed, 8 insertions(+) > > diff --git a/hw/i386/pc.c b/hw/i386/pc.c > index f13721ac43..02fdb3d506 100644 > --- a/hw/i386/pc.c > +++ b/hw/i386/pc.c > @@ -1753,6 +1753,7 @@ static void pc_cpu_pre_plug(HotplugHandler *hotplug_dev, > init_topo_info(&topo_info, x86ms); > > env->nr_dies = x86ms->smp_dies; > + env->nr_nodes = ms->numa_state->num_nodes / ms->smp.sockets; it would be better if calculation would result in valid result so you won't have to later scatter MAX(env->nr_nodes, 1) everywhere. also I'd use earlier intialized: env->nr_nodes = topo_info->nodes_per_pkg to avoid repeating calculation > /* > * If APIC ID is not set, > diff --git a/hw/i386/x86.c b/hw/i386/x86.c > index 083effb2f5..3d944f68e6 100644 > --- a/hw/i386/x86.c > +++ b/hw/i386/x86.c > @@ -89,11 +89,13 @@ void x86_cpu_new(X86MachineState *x86ms, int64_t apic_id, Error **errp) > Object *cpu = NULL; > Error *local_err = NULL; > CPUX86State *env = NULL; > + MachineState *ms = MACHINE(x86ms); > > cpu = object_new(MACHINE(x86ms)->cpu_type); > > env = &X86_CPU(cpu)->env; > env->nr_dies = x86ms->smp_dies; > + env->nr_nodes = ms->numa_state->num_nodes / ms->smp.sockets; Is this really necessary? (I think pc_cpu_pre_plug should take care of setting it) > object_property_set_uint(cpu, apic_id, "apic-id", &local_err); > object_property_set_bool(cpu, true, "realized", &local_err); > diff --git a/include/hw/i386/topology.h b/include/hw/i386/topology.h > index ef0ab0b6a3..522c77e6a9 100644 > --- a/include/hw/i386/topology.h > +++ b/include/hw/i386/topology.h > @@ -41,12 +41,14 @@ > > #include "qemu/bitops.h" > #include "hw/i386/x86.h" > +#include "sysemu/numa.h" > > static inline void init_topo_info(X86CPUTopoInfo *topo_info, > const X86MachineState *x86ms) > { > MachineState *ms = MACHINE(x86ms); > > + topo_info->nodes_per_pkg = ms->numa_state->num_nodes / ms->smp.sockets; > topo_info->dies_per_pkg = x86ms->smp_dies; > topo_info->cores_per_die = ms->smp.cores; > topo_info->threads_per_core = ms->smp.threads; > diff --git a/include/hw/i386/x86.h b/include/hw/i386/x86.h > index ad62b01cf2..d76fd0bbb1 100644 > --- a/include/hw/i386/x86.h > +++ b/include/hw/i386/x86.h > @@ -48,6 +48,7 @@ typedef struct X86CPUTopoIDs { > } X86CPUTopoIDs; > > typedef struct X86CPUTopoInfo { > + unsigned nodes_per_pkg; > unsigned dies_per_pkg; > unsigned cores_per_die; > unsigned threads_per_core; > diff --git a/target/i386/cpu.c b/target/i386/cpu.c > index 7e630f47ac..5d6edfd09b 100644 > --- a/target/i386/cpu.c > +++ b/target/i386/cpu.c > @@ -6761,6 +6761,7 @@ static void x86_cpu_initfn(Object *obj) > FeatureWord w; > > env->nr_dies = 1; > + env->nr_nodes = 1; > cpu_set_cpustate_pointers(cpu); > > object_property_add(obj, "family", "int", > diff --git a/target/i386/cpu.h b/target/i386/cpu.h > index af282936a7..627a8cb9be 100644 > --- a/target/i386/cpu.h > +++ b/target/i386/cpu.h > @@ -1603,6 +1603,7 @@ typedef struct CPUX86State { > TPRAccess tpr_access_type; > > unsigned nr_dies; > + unsigned nr_nodes; > } CPUX86State; > > struct kvm_msrs; >
